    Kofi Mole takes legal action against content creators over defamatory drug abuse allegations

    Ghanaian rapper Edward Kofi Amoah, popularly known as Kofi Mole, has taken legal steps against some social media users and content creators for spreading false and damaging information about him online.

    A cease-and-desist letter dated May 12, 2025, signed by the rapper’s lawyer, Barrister Worlayo D. Zowonu from Afadjato Chambers, stated that the defamatory comments falsely accused Kofi Mole of using illegal drugs and suffering from drug-related health issues.

    These false allegations were made by some content creators and a social media sensation after an interview conducted by Elikem Aidam, which was later shared on TikTok and other social media platforms.

    The letter rejected the claims and described them as completely untrue, baseless, and intentionally harmful to Kofi Mole’s reputation.

    “The offending publications have falsely imputed to our Client the use and/or abuse of illegal narcotic substances, as well as unspecified drug-related health complications, thereby casting aspersions on his character, professionalism, and personal wellbeing.

    “These statements are wholly untrue, baseless, and without lawful justification, and were made with the clear intent to injure the reputation of our Client and expose him to public ridicule, contempt, and disrepute,” the letter stated.

    Kofi Mole’s legal representative is demanding that the individuals who made the defamatory statements take immediate action to correct the damage.

    The demands include:

    1. They must immediately cease and desist from making, publishing, sharing, or circulating any further false or defamatory statements about Kofi Mole.

    2. They must delete all offending posts and publicly retract their claims using the same platforms where the false information was shared.

    3. They issue a formal public apology to Kofi Mole via the same platforms they used to make the defamatory statements, to be published once weekly for a period of eight (8) consecutive weeks.
